A GOLD Coast pooch has become an internet sensation – after doggedly refusing to go walkies.

Stubborn Elsie the Golden Retriever caught the attention of passers-by in Nobbys Beach when she lay down on the path and refused to go any further for owner Mike Cook.

The unusual scene was filmed by Gold Coaster Kayla Evans and widely shared on social media, attracting 55 million views on Facebook and another 2 million on TikTok.

“A friend found it on Facebook and I cannot believe how many views it has got,” Mr Cook said.

“As you can see sometimes our morning walks go really well and sometimes they don’t.

“It all depends what mood she is in and whether she’s eaten or not.

“This day we went before dinner and got about 100m.”

Many people expressed concern that Elsie might be unwell, but Mr Cook said her only issue was her attitude.

“She has a lot of character and very good at telling me what she doesn’t like,” the 42-year-old small business owner laughed.

“She loves the water, adventuring, four-wheel driving and children.

“As soon as you grab the keys to the truck she will run out and jump in the back seat.

“We are best friends and go everywhere together, including to Cape York and Birdsville.”
